A1700kg automobile is at rest at a traffic signal. At the instant the light turns green, the automobile starts to move with a constant acceleration of3.0m/s2. At the same instant a2600kg truck, traveling at a constant speed of7.0m/s, overtakes and passes the automobile.

Coming to the problem a)m_automobile = 1700 Kg a = 3 m/s^2 m_truck = 2600 Kg, v_truck = 7 m/s => s_truck = 7*3 = 21 m after 3 seconds, v_automobile = u+at = 0+(3*3) = 9 m/s s_automobile = 0.5*3*(3^2) = 13.5 m center of mass of the automobile truck system from the traffic light at t= 3.0 s = ((m_automobile*s_automobile)+(m_truck*s_truck))/(m_automobile+m_truck) = ((1700*13.5)+(2600*21))/(1700+2600) = 18.035 m b)the speed of the center of mass of the automobile-truck system = ((m_automobile*v_automobile)+(m_truck*v_truck))/(m_automobile+m_truck) = ((1700*9)+(2600*7))/(1700+2600) = 7.791 m/s
